What does Quran 56:21 say?

In Saheeh International, Quran 56:21 (Surah Al-Waaqia, The Inevitable) reads: “And the meat of fowl, from whatever they desire.”

Which surah is verse 56:21 in?

Quran 56:21 is āyah 21 of Surah Al-Waaqia (The Inevitable), chapter 56 of the Qurʾān — a Meccan (Makkī) surah of 96 verses.
